Ruthenium-catalyzed C–H bond functionalization in cascade and one-pot transformations

Résumé

Ruthenium complexes are well known as remarkable pre-catalysts for challenging C-H bond functionalizations. Combining them with other types of chemical reactions in a tandem or one-pot fashion is appealing from a sustainable point of view because it gives access to new strategies to diminish steps devoted to purification and isolation of (sometimes unstable) intermediates. This non-exhaustive review highlights the different approaches enabling these technologies with a particular focus on the understanding for the compatibility of the different reaction sequences. More precisely, ruthenium-catalyzed C-H bond functionalization turned out to be compatible with several organic transformations, metal-mediated reactions and transition metal catalysis. Graphical abstract Highlights-Ruthenium complexes are compatible with one-pot and tandem transformations involving C-H bond functionalization.-Ruthenium-catalyzed C-H bond functionalization has been successfully coupled with other C-H bond functionalization reactions.-Different organic and metal-mediated transformations operate in a concerted manner with ruthenium-catalyzed C-H bond functionalization.-The merger of ruthenium-catalyzed C-H bond functionalization strategies with several transition metal catalysis is attractive for green chemistry and sustainable approaches.
